As nouns, hard clam is a hypernym of littleneck; that is, hard clam is a word with a broader meaning than littleneck:
  • littleneck: a young quahog
  • hard clam: an edible American clam; the heavy shells were used as money by some American Indians
Other hypernyms of littleneck include hard-shell clam, Mercenaria mercenaria, quahaug, quahog, round clam, Venus mercenaria.
